For the number 532, which expression represents its expanded form?

Explanation:
Expanded form writes a number as a sum of each digit’s value according to its place. In 532, the 5 is in the hundreds place, giving 500; the 3 is in the tens place, giving 30; and the 2 is in the ones place, giving 2. Adding those together shows 500 + 30 + 2 = 532, so 500 + 30 + 2 is the expanded form. The other way of showing place values, like 5 × 100 + 3 × 10 + 2 × 1, conveys the same idea but the standard expanded form is typically written as a sum of the place values. Saying 5 × 1000 + 3 × 100 + 2 × 10 would incorrectly produce 5320, not 532, and 532 is simply the number in standard form.
